| Discrete self-assembly of dyes provides access to new material presenting novel optical properties. Herein we demonstrate the supramolecular chirality induction though the formation of discrete self-assembled structures using induced circular dichroism (ICD). Specific three-point hydrogen bonding dyads based on diaminopyridine (DAP) -flavin were employed. Structural effect on chirality induction will be discussed in this presentation. |
